LAND ROVER’S hardcore off-road icon the Defender gets a new stablemate in March in the shape of a limited edition X-Tech model.

Complete with the brand’s raw and edgy style, the new addition comes in Zermatt Silver with contrasting Santorini Black finish to the roof and wheel arches.

And, for the first time, this Defender is fitted with unique gloss black 16-inch Saw Tooth alloy wheels, to create what Land Rover calls ‘a sense of raw utilitarianism’.

The interior is available in Ebony and the seats offer the addition of leather side bolsters, for a more refined finish.

Powered by a 2.4 litre common-rail diesel engine, the special edition boasts strong fuel efficiency and performance with 360Nm of torque for towing.

The X-Tech, which will cost from £24,995, is also available in the 90 Hard Top Commercial derivative, with full range of accessories available.
